Troops to Energy Jobs Program

The unemployment rate among post-9/11 Veterans is in double digits. Couple that with the statistic that in the next five years 40 percent of the workers in the nation’s energy workforce are set to retire or leave through attrition and you come up with the national program: Troops to Energy Jobs.

The jobs program is managed by the Center for Energy Workforce Development (CEWD) and is designed as an ongoing process of outreach, recruiting, education, and training to create a pathway for military personnel to transition from the service into civilian careers in the energy field.

Steve Dunwoody, a Veteran and Department of Energy employee, recently wrote about the pilot program. The partnership hopes to bridge the Veteran employment gap and increase opportunities for Veterans in the energy sector.
